About the role
We are seeking production engineers and production planners who want to work in an operations-focused role with a focus on developing, optimizing, and supporting production. The role can vary depending on your experience, skills, and specialization, but what you have in common is that you contribute to creating the right conditions for safe, efficient, and high-quality production.
You will work with production planning, production documentation, technical support, and continuous improvement initiatives. Your tasks may include developing and updating instructions and processes, managing product changes, supporting operations with technical questions, and driving initiatives to develop working methods, workflows, and procedures.
Products and operations are continuously evolving, which means that work is often conducted in project form and in close collaboration with various functions. The role is characterized by variety and offers the opportunity to work with both new and existing products, where improvements and changes are a natural part of everyday work.
Here you will get a developmental position with great opportunities to have an impact, contribute ideas, and drive improvements from concept to implementation.
